Share your car and cut congestion

NEW signs will be erected beside traffic-clogged Rotherham roads to encourage motorists to car share.

About 2,000 people in South Yorkshire are already members of the scheme, which aims to cut rush hour congestion.

Local Transport Plan funding of £7,500 will pay for an initial batch of signs. Rotherham Borough Council chiefs said that the project will be deemed a success if there are at least 150 extra sign-ups.

Transportation officer Steve Brown said: “There has been a considerable amount of research into the most effective methods of promoting car sharing as a means of reducing congestion and traffic volumes.

“The authorities in South Yorkshire co-sponsor a car sharing website paid for from LTP funding.

“Research has concluded that the most effective method of advertising car share websites is through signs at the roadside or on lighting columns.”
